Skip to content

Commit 8b04f9f

Browse files
committed
Merge branch 'feature/project-listing-updates#1268' into dev
2 parents 6bdd2b0 + b9f500e commit 8b04f9f

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

44 files changed

+1609
-407
lines changed

npm-shrinkwrap.json

Lines changed: 8 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-80,6 +80,7 @@
8080
"react": "^15.6.1",
8181
"react-addons-css-transition-group": "^15.6.0",
8282
"react-addons-pure-render-mixin": "^15.6.0",
83+
"react-circular-progressbar": "^0.5.0",
8384
"react-color": "^2.13.1",
8485
"react-datetime": "2.7.1",
8586
"react-dom": "^15.6.1",

src/actions/members.js

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-14,6 +14,9 @@ export function loadMembers(userIds) {
1414
type: LOAD_MEMBERS,
1515
payload: getMembersById(userIds)
1616
})
17+
} else {
18+
// returns empty resolved promise to avoid error when we call then on this action
19+
return Promise.resolve()
1720
}
1821
}
1922
}

src/api/projects.js

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,7 @@ import { TC_API_URL } from '../config/constants'
44

55
export function getProjects(criteria, pageNum) {
66
// add default params
7-
const includeFields = ['id', 'name', 'members', 'status', 'type', 'actualPrice', 'estimatedPrice', 'createdAt', 'updatedAt', 'details']
7+
const includeFields = ['id', 'name', 'description', 'members', 'status', 'type', 'actualPrice', 'estimatedPrice', 'createdAt', 'updatedAt', 'details']
88
const params = {
99
limit: 20,
1010
offset: (pageNum - 1) * 20,

src/assets/images/ps-active.svg

Lines changed: 47 additions & 0 deletions
Loading

src/assets/images/ps-cancelled.svg

Lines changed: 28 additions & 0 deletions
Loading

src/assets/images/ps-completed.svg

Lines changed: 29 additions & 0 deletions
Loading

src/assets/images/ps-draft.svg

Lines changed: 26 additions & 0 deletions
Loading

src/assets/images/ps-in_review.svg

Lines changed: 26 additions & 0 deletions
Loading

src/assets/images/ps-paused.svg

Lines changed: 33 additions & 0 deletions
Loading

0 commit comments

Comments
 (0)